HamburgerMenu
hirist

Database Administrator - Oracle DB/PostgreSQL

Sheryl strategic solutions Pvt. LTD .
Bangalore
5 - 7 Years

Posted on: 21/07/2025

Job Description

Role : Database Administrator (DBA)

About the Job :

We are seeking a highly experienced and versatile Database Administrator to join our global team.

You will be responsible for the daily support, maintenance, and optimization of a large and diverse portfolio of databases, including Oracle, PostgreSQL, SQL Server, and Informix.

This role involves critical on-call duties, participation in major migration projects, and continuous performance tuning to ensure the reliability and efficiency of our data infrastructure.

Key Responsibilities :

- Database Operations : Provide daily hands-on support for production database environments, primarily Oracle and PostgreSQL, ensuring high availability, performance, and data integrity.

- Performance Tuning : Proactively monitor, analyze, and tune database performance for Oracle, PostgreSQL, and SQL Server instances, optimizing queries, indexing strategies, and system configurations.

- Backup and Recovery : Design, implement, and manage robust backup, recovery, and disaster recovery solutions (e.g., Oracle RMAN, DataGuard/GoldenGate, native PostgreSQL tools) to ensure business continuity.

- Patching & Upgrades : Plan and execute database patching, version upgrades, and migrations across supported platforms, minimizing downtime and ensuring compatibility.

- Database Migrations : Actively participate in major database migration projects, including the planning and execution of Oracle to PostgreSQL conversions.

- Automation : Develop and maintain automation scripts using Shell, Perl, or Python for routine DBA tasks, health checks, and proactive alerts.

- Troubleshooting : Diagnose and resolve complex database-related issues, including connectivity problems, performance bottlenecks, and data corruption.

- Collaboration : Work collaboratively with application development teams, infrastructure teams, and other stakeholders to support new projects and resolve database-related challenges.

Required Skills :

- Oracle DBA Expertise : 5+ years of solid experience as an Oracle DBA, including hands-on experience with RAC (Real Application Clusters), RMAN (Recovery Manager), DataGuard, and/or GoldenGate.

- SQL Tuning : Strong proficiency in SQL tuning and optimization techniques across various database platforms.

- Scripting : Proficient in scripting languages such as Shell, Perl, or Python for database automation and administration.

- PostgreSQL Experience : Solid experience with PostgreSQL administration, including installation, configuration, performance tuning, and troubleshooting.

- SQL Server Experience : Hands-on experience with SQL Server administration (e.g., installation, configuration, backup/restore, basic troubleshooting).

- 24x7 Support : Experience working in a global 24x7 environment with on-call responsibilities.

- Networking & Virtualization : Understanding of network concepts, storage, and virtualized environments as they pertain to database deployments.

- Communication : Strong written and verbal communication skills for technical documentation and team collaboration.

Preferred :

- Informix & MySQL : Experience with Informix and/or MySQL database administration.

- Cloud Databases : Hands-on experience with cloud-managed database services (e.g., AWS RDS, Azure SQL Database, Google Cloud SQL).

- NoSQL Databases : Familiarity with NoSQL databases (e.g., MongoDB, Cassandra).

- Operating Systems : Strong command-line proficiency in Linux/Unix


info-icon

Did you find something suspicious?